A Nation Built on Sustainability

Switzerland is known for its strict environmental policies and commitment to sustainability. The country prioritizes clean energy, waste reduction, and biodiversity conservation. Over 60% of Switzerland’s electricity comes from renewable sources such as hydropower, making it one of the greenest countries in the world.

Efficient and Eco-Friendly Transportation

One of the strongest pillars of Switzerland’s eco-tourism leadership is its world-renowned public transportation system. The Swiss Travel System allows travelers to explore cities, mountains, and villages without relying on private vehicles.

Electric trains, trams, and buses connect even the most remote areas, reducing carbon emissions significantly. Scenic train journeys such as the Glacier Express and Bernina Express not only offer breathtaking views but also promote sustainable travel by limiting environmental impact.

Sustainable Mountain Tourism

The Swiss Alps are one of the country’s biggest attractions, and their preservation is taken very seriously. Resorts and mountain destinations follow strict environmental regulations to maintain the ecological balance.

Ski resorts are increasingly adopting renewable energy, reducing water usage, and implementing eco-friendly snow-making technologies. Hiking trails are carefully maintained to prevent erosion and protect local flora and fauna.

Destinations like Zermatt are completely car-free, allowing only electric vehicles, which significantly reduces pollution and enhances the overall travel experience.

Farm-to-Table and Local Experiences

Sustainable tourism in Switzerland also extends to its culinary experiences. The country promotes farm-to-table dining, where restaurants use locally sourced and seasonal ingredients.

Visitors can enjoy authentic Swiss cuisine while supporting local farmers and reducing food transportation emissions. Many guided tours also include visits to local farms, vineyards, and cheese factories, offering immersive and sustainable experiences.

Commitment to Nature Conservation

Switzerland’s dedication to preserving its natural beauty is evident in its well-maintained national parks and protected areas. The Swiss National Park, for instance, is one of the oldest in Europe and follows strict conservation rules.

Tourists are encouraged to explore these areas responsibly through guided tours, eco-trails, and educational programs. Activities such as hiking, cycling, and wildlife observation are promoted as low-impact ways to enjoy nature.

This approach ensures that future generations can continue to experience Switzerland’s untouched beauty.
